Ryda's Blog
举首望孤星, 低头抚古琴
 

一、安装Ubuntu

Ubuntu这个单词源自非洲,意谓班图精神”────谁都不是一座孤岛,自成一体。每个人都包孕于人类,因他人存在而存在,因他人幸福而幸福。

目前最流行的Linux操作系统之一。

安装的版本为X64 8.04 桌面版

使用VM作为虚拟机安装。

安装后的设置:

1.修改源

见:http://snowdream.blog.ubuntu.org.cn/2008/03/17/yuan/

              cd /etc/apt

              cp sources.list sources.list-bak(备份文件)

              sudo gedit sources.list(编辑文件)

注:不修改源之前,默认的源更新速度为5K左右。修改源之后,速度在60K-190K。因公司的网络是网通的,所以使用了台湾大学的源。

2.更新

sudo apt-get update

sudo apt-get upgrade

3.配置环境

见:http://www.osxcn.com/ubuntu/ubuntu-install.html

介绍得比较详细,不过他的版本是6.06的,有些地方不一样。

 

 

二、Ubuntu 安装MONO,moodevelop,monodoc 

1.安装mono,直接用sudo apt-get install mono报错

http://www.go-mono.com/mono-downloads/download.html中找到源码地址

    $ wget http://ftp.novell.com/pub/mono/sources/mono/mono-1.9.1.tar.bz2
    $ tar xjf mono-1.9.1.tar.bz2
    $ cd mono-1.9.1
    $ ./configure
    $ make
    $ make install

./configure时出现了错误,提示有一个包没找到 glib-2.0。用新立得软件包管理器,找到libglib 2.0-dev,装上,./configure通过

makeinstall时也报错,创建文件夹出错,加上sudo,安装完成。

试了一下windows.net1.1编译好的exe文件,mono xxx.exe,运行成功。

新建一个cs文件,编写console程序

mcs 1.cs

mono 1.exe

执行成功。

2.安装monodevelopmonodoc

sudo apt-get install monodevelop monodoc,成功。

monodevelop有点类似当初的vs6.0

 

 

三、运行asp.net 2.0

1.安装xsp2

使用命令:xsp2 --port 8080 --address 127.0.0.1 --root 路径

这种方法,只能在研发的时候用。

但关闭了终端窗口或者hit return,即停止了web服务。

 

2.Apache支持asp.net

官方教程:

https://help.ubuntu.com/community/ModMono

 

sudo apt-get install libapache2-mod-mono

sudo apt-get install mono-apache-server2

sudo a2enmod mod_mono

sudo /etc/init.d/apache2 restart

 

3.Apache配置虚拟目录

http://blog.guoshuang.com/?p=6200

 

httpd.cof添加

alias /songs /music
<Directory /music>

    Options Indexes FollowSymLinks
    Order allow,deny
    Allow from all

</Directory>

    上面的内容应该很容易理解,这里不再赘述。保存后退出,重新启动服务器即可:

sudo /etc/init.d/apache2 restart

 

 

四、给Ubuntu安装KDE界面(相当于让Ubuntu变成Kubuntu

 

sudo apt-get install kubuntu-desktop

装好后会自动重启,登录界面是kubuntu,在登录界面里,选择会话—Kde

 

安装中文环境

sudo apt-get install kde-1l8n-zhcn

 

可以在这里设置:系统设定—个人设定—区域和语言

 

五、让ubuntu从字符界面(命令行)登录

首先安装sysv-rc-conf

sudo apt-get install sysv-rc-conf

 

运行sysv-rc-conf

sudo sysv-rc-conf

运行后在选项中寻找到2 对于的gdm项,去掉选择gdm即可。

 

注意!当你重新启动ubuntu之后进入了字符界面之后,又想回到图形环境不是用startx命令,而是telinit 3

 

实践:取消gdm后,还是从kde启动,后来把gdm,kdm都取消了X。重启,OK,进入命令启动。

posted on 2008-09-05 09:42  ryda  阅读(814)  评论(0)    收藏  举报